SAN JOSE, Calif. -- A man died after being shot early this morning in San Jose, police said.

Officers responded at 3:36 a.m. to a report of a shooting in the area of East Santa Clara and North 25th streets, three blocks from San Jose Community Middle and High Schools.

Once there officers found a man suffering from at least one gunshot wound.

Police said the man was taken to a hospital where he died.

Officers have not identified or arrested anyone in the shooting.
